I had to pick one, so I picked Heated Grips. For me, they're good down to the mid to low 30's. Heated Gloves would be for if/when the Heated Grips aren't enough. The Heated Gloves I had once (Gerbing) just heated the backs of my hands. I still needed Heated Grips for the palms of my hands.
